He’s one of the world’s most consistent directors, and Paul Thomas Anderson’s latest looks to be another masterpiece, with Joaquin Phoenix playing a man at odds with the world, until he meets Phillip Seymour Hoffman’s THE MASTER.
Anderson’s career has steadily been on the rise since his impressive debut HARD EIGHT, and he’s filmmaker at ease with all-star assembles (as movies such as BOOGIE NIGHTS and MAGNOLIA prove). Anderson’s a director that allows audiences to think and engage as they soak in his multi-layered stories. Always returning to actors he trusts and believes in, with the likes of Hoffman, John C. Reilly and Philip Baker Hall, called on time and again.
THN has the trailer for his fascinating feature THE MASTER, which has more than a little in common with writer L. Ron Hubbard’s controversial religious figure. The trailer follows hot on the heels of yesterdays mysterious poster. The film hits cinemas 9th November and co-stars Amy Adams, Laura Dern and Jesse Plemons.
